Andrew M. Randazzo, 74, of Lowell, Indiana, passed away at home on Thursday, November 6th, 2025.
He was born in Gary, Indiana on July 9th, 1951, to Nunzio and Mary Randazzo. He was a proud graduate of Merrillville High School, Class of 1970, where he was active on the football team, theater, and choir. He went on to further his education at Vincennes University, where he studied Aviation Mechanics, while remaining in choir. He spent his career working at Whiting Corporation, and as an electrician foreman at Balemaster.
For many years he had found great comfort and companionship as a member of St. Edward Church, and at one time was active in the choir there as well.
On Nov. 10th, 1973, Andy married the love of his life, Rebecca Randazzo, and from that union came his two beloved daughters, Gwen and Janet, and the family continued to grow in faith and dedication.
Andy is survived by his beloved wife, Rebecca Randazzo; loving children: Gwen (Alex) Alcalde and Janet Randazzo; cherished grandchildren: Nate, Tyler, Emma, Lizzie, Nicholas, Aliya, and Edwin; his dear sister: Fran (late Vincent) Daniels.
He is predeceased by his parents, Nunzio and Mary Randazzo; and brother, Gerald Randazzo. Andy will forever be known and remembered for his sense of humor, silly jokes, and love and devotion to his family. He will truly be missed by all who were blessed to have known him.
